The Foreign Earned Revenue Exclusion (FEIE) permits qualifying U.S. taxpayers to exclude up to $130,000 of foreign-earned revenue from U.S. government earnings tax obligation (2025 ). For lots of expatriates and remote workers, FEIEs can indicate significant savings on U.S. tax obligations as foreign-earned income can be based on double tax. FEIE works by leaving out foreign-earned revenue approximately a specific limitation.
In contrast, passive income such as interest, rewards, and funding gains don't qualify for exemption under the FEIE. Particular eligibility tests need to be satisfied in order for expatriates to get the FEIE stipulation. There are 2 main tests to establish qualification for the FEIE: the Physical Existence Examination and the Authentic Home Test.

Picking the FEIE when it's not the best alternative: The FEIE may not be excellent if you have a high unearned income, earn even more than the exclusion restriction, or stay in a high-tax nation where the Foreign Tax Debt (FTC) may be extra beneficial (Taxes for American Expats). The Foreign Tax Obligation Credit Score (FTC) is a tax reduction technique usually used together with the FEIE
deportees to counter their united state tax debt with international income taxes paid on a dollar-for-dollar reduction basis. This implies that in high-tax countries, the FTC can commonly eliminate united state tax debt totally. Nonetheless, the FTC has constraints on eligible tax obligations and the optimum insurance claim amount: Qualified taxes: Only revenue tax obligations (or taxes in lieu of earnings taxes) paid to foreign federal governments are eligible.
